Step back in time with the Summer Reading Challenge. This year's theme is historical. Select books set in the past, incorporating historic events, figures or settings. Whether its a World War II mystery, a Medieval fantasy, a Memoir or a Regency romance, there are books for all interests that are set in the past. Register to receive a logbook, ballot and suggested reading list. Read 8 books in 80 days and return your ballot for a chance to win a prize! Challenge runs from June 13th to September 5th.
The Bracebridge Library is located within the Muskoka Lumber Community Centre at 34 Salmon Avenue. It is a state-of-the-art facility featuring a makerspace, recording studio, study rooms, meeting rooms, and much more for you to explore!
